State groups ask presidential cyber panel to focus on regulatory streamlining, pre-emption

By Joshua Higgins / September 27, 2016

State officials are urging the federal government to address inconsistent cybersecurity regulations and consider ongoing state initiatives before taking legislative or administrative action on cyber issues, in written comments to the president's cybersecurity commission.

The National Association of State Chief Information Officers wrote in comments to the presidential Commission on Enhancing National Cybersecurity that the panel is well poised to address inconsistent – and often costly -- approaches to cybersecurity across the federal government.
